Product reviews:
Walmart Toy Lab fun toys at walmart
fun toys at walmart
Stan
2025-03-22 iphone 7 Plus
Oh My GIF Collectible Toy, Funny GIF fun toys at walmart
fun toys at walmart
Toys | Play food, Play food set, Pack fun toys at walmart
fun toys at walmart